摘要 | Adding 0.022% phosphorus separately and adding both 0.022% phosphorus and 0.011% boron to direct aging IN718 (DA718) alloy can greatly improve its stress rupture properties, at 650 V under 700 MPa, the stress rupture lives reach up to over 200% and 280% respectively, while the ductility of the later alloy decreased slightly. Phosphorus and boron do not obviously modify the stress exponent but increase the apparent activation energy for creep markedly. The roles of phosphorus and boron played in the DA718 alloy were discussed. |
